Hazel "Ruth" Baldwin, 63, of Lacon, mother of a Streator woman, died at 4:10 a.m. Friday, Aug. 31, 2001, at Methodist Medical Center in Peoria.

Services were held today at Lenz Memorial Home in Lacon. Chaplain Bill Cordes officiated.


Burial was in Lacon Cemetery.


Born Feb. 7, 1938, in Varna, she was the daughter of Albert W. and Rosalind E. (Crew) Crank. She married Walter E. "Bud" Baldwin on April 6, 1958, in Lacon. He survives.


Also surviving are daughters, Joanne (Mrs. Leonard) Catton and Lisa (Mrs. Jeff) Schmitt, both of Lacon, Sue (Mrs. Don) Orman of Chillicothe, and Kathy (Mrs. Ben) Biba of Streator; two grandchildren; brothers, George Crank of Buckeye, Ariz., and Harold Crank of Ottawa; and sisters, Alberta Rayburn and Sharon Baggs, both of Henry, Barb Wendler of Chillicothe, and Mary Maxey of Ottawa.


She was preceded in death by her parents.


She was a spinner at Lacon Woolen Mills.
